Understanding the Costs of Tooth Filling and Cavity Repair

Tooth decay and cavities are common dental problems that many people face. One of the most effective ways to address these issues is through tooth filling and cavity repair. However, understanding the costs associated with these dental procedures can be confusing. In this article, we will break down the factors that influence the price of tooth filling and cavity repair, helping you to make informed decisions about your oral healthcare.

The cost of tooth filling and cavity repair can vary significantly based on several factors. These include the type of filling material used, the size and location of the cavity, and the dentist's level of expertise. Composite fillings, for instance, tend to be more expensive than amalgam fillings, but they offer a more natural appearance. Additionally, dental insurance coverage can greatly affect the overall cost, as it may cover a portion of the treatment expense.

It's also important to consider the long-term benefits of investing in quality cavity repair. While opting for the least expensive option might initially seem cost-effective, high-quality materials and skilled dental procedures can help avoid further dental issues down the line. Regular dental check-ups and proper oral hygiene practices are crucial to prolong the lifespan of your tooth fillings and protect your investment in dental care.
